LIZ LOMAX: BARNEY’S HOLIDAY WINDOWS
November 24, 2010

Liz Lomax is living the Great New York Dream: Working with legendary Creative Director Simon Doonan on the Holiday windows of Barney’s, New York.

The job involved sculpting 11 life-sized caricatures of famous chefs in just seven weeks for Barney’s foodie-themed holiday windows sponsored by the Food Network, Cooking Channel and illycaffe.  Liz started with Martha Stewart…

…and got the green light to go ahead, only BIGGER, with the other ten.  Here’s Simon himself, with an assistant, giving Martha a test run:

Up next, Paula Deen, rendered first with an armature of foil:

Then sculpted and baked up by Liz:

And brought to life with vivid paint:
